Description
Join the City of Roseville Development Services team as a SENIOR PLANNER
Closing Date: Friday, May 29, 2026, 5:00 p.m. The Planning Division of the Development Services Department invites you to join a collaborative team as a Senior Planner guiding the work of the Current Planning section. The ideal candidate will demonstrate the ability to lead and mentor staff, coordinate effectively within and across departments, and will have the opportunity to direct and guide development within one of the fastest-growing cities in California. As a successful candidate, you will possess experience with plan review; the development and review of staff reports and ordinances; implementation and interpretation of codes and planning documents; presentations before community groups, commissions, and Council; and the California Environmental Quality Act. Minimum Qualifications
Experience :
- Two years of responsible professional planning work similar to that of an with the City of Roseville.
- A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university, preferably with major course work in planning, environmental studies or a closely related field.
- Possession of a valid California driver's license by date of appointment.
- Possession of an American Institute of Certified Planners (AICP) designation is desirable.
